getting ready to sell my super sound system, because I can't get rid of rattle, please help, ideas?
 
hey all, need a little help.. I drive a '05 Civic 2dr coupe.. I have a Kenwood 1000 watt amp powering 2 12" Alpine subs (pointed away from me)in a non ported box with the power cap.. I also have an amp powering the speakers, but that isn't the problem...

I got my trunk lid dynamated to try and reduce rattling, didn't reduce a thing.. I put dynamat under my license plate and it worked really well.. I know for a fact 100% of my rattle is coming from the trunk lid... I got the trunk lid professionally installed with dynamat, it cost me $200 and that's all I will spend as there were very minimal results...

i'm @ a point now that I am going to sell my subs, power cap and amp.. and just keep my touch screen and amp powering the speakers..the sound I have inside my car is incredible, I love it.. but although I can't hear the rattle from inside my car, I know it's still there on the outside, and it bugs the hell out of...

If any of you have ideas to reduce rattling that have worked for you, I would love to hear them.. i'm about ready to sell my system unless I can fix this.. I can reduce the rattle to barely nothing by adjusting the settings on my touch screen, but then i'm reducing my sound experience inside drastically.. anyways thoughts and ideas would be greatly appreciated, thank you...

RE: getting ready to sell my super sound system, because I can't get
 
are you 100% sure it's from the trunk lid? it might be the rear deck rattling against the window or something similar, that seems to be a really common rattling problem. if this is the case, it would still seem to be coming from the trunk lid when it's actually coming from the rear deck. also in this case, it is possible for it to only be able to be heard outside the car.

RE: getting ready to sell my super sound system, because I can'
 
Turn up your radio and press down on things to find out where the rattle is coming from. If its from the inside by the rear window, you might be able to squeeze something in there. If its the trunk, then you might be able to tighten the latch from the trunk and it could get rid of the rattle.
